Visit Building Dept WebsiteNewark experiences hot, humid summers and cold winters with moderate snowfall. The city's urban heat island effect can push summer temperatures 5–10 degrees above surrounding suburbs, making adequate HVAC sizing essential. Proximity to the Passaic River creates localized flooding risk, particularly in the South Ward and Weequahic areas.
Newark's Ironbound district is famous for its Portuguese and Brazilian community, and contractors here often have deep experience with the neighborhood's distinctive two-family homes. When renovating in Newark, check whether your property is in a designated redevelopment zone, which may qualify you for tax abatements on renovation work. The city also offers facade improvement grants in certain commercial corridors.
